Transaction 75974668fecd91c24a06e2acda516b8d396d8b2c77773d906732c55d26845ce6

1 Input
2 Outputs
  • 75974668fecd91c24a06e2acda516b8d396d8b2c77773d906732c55d26845ce6:0
  • value  3735689
    address  3QVCuXnqny6GZeSGgVgJqUut4twKwN4AUf
  • 75974668fecd91c24a06e2acda516b8d396d8b2c77773d906732c55d26845ce6:1
  • value  6999092
    address  34VBPYKWjWH6Y7FBVCY2fydJNYRf1SJsGE